Q: How do I recover access to tailr, the internal log-tailing CLI, after a token reset?

A: Run tailr reauth against the Bramblehook gateway. Release managers get elevated scopes, so the gateway will challenge you twice. If your keyring was wiped, tailr falls back to offline recovery mode. In that mode, enter the recovery passphrase printed below when prompted.

strongbox words: druvan-lamys-eliius-jorax-istox-soreth-ulays-gilix-ralix-oliiel-norwyn-casvan-praius

## Slimming Container Images

Our build pipeline at Fernhollow produces multi-stage images, and new contributors should always target the `slim` stage. Strip debug symbols, drop build toolchains, and verify the final image stays under 180 MB with the `imgcheck` script before pushing. Oversized images slow node pulls across the Marrowgate cluster and trip the registry quota. Once your image passes imgcheck, push it to the internal registry, which authenticates uploads using the key provided below.

gateway credential: vxb3-o9a

# TaxCache Environments

The Ratelook service maintains a per-region cache of tax-rate tables pulled nightly from the Fennwick upstream. Staging shares the upstream with production but uses a shorter TTL, so stale-rate alerts there are usually noise. Before flushing the cache during an incident, confirm the upstream sync completed, or you will serve empty rates. The staging instance runs with the following configuration.

service settings:
[istax]
port = 9090
team = sormir
host = istax.ferradyn.corp
region = central-2
access_code = ac_447e33
timeout_ms = 250

Hey Priva,

Quick heads-up before Friday's DR drill for the Inkmill markdown pipeline: we'll restore the renderer config from the cold backup, so you'll need the escrow credentials handy. Grab a coffee first — the restore takes a while. For the sealed vault copy, the recovery passphrase is below.

recovery phrase for kahop-kahap: istys-novdor-joreth-silir-eliys